House hacking transition- live in flip to OO duplex

Zachary Yurch
  • Columbus, OH
Posted

hello everyone!

I'm kind of stuck when it comes to the next step on my REI path. I bought a house in Hilliard, OH on hudhomestore.com as an owner occupant last September. As part of the agreement I have to occupy the house for a year.

My goal is to buy a duplex in downtown columbus and live in one side, rent out the other. I'm going to begin direct mailing and driving for dollars soon. My question is what if I find a deal before I am able to move out of the hud foreclosure? Should I wait until September to begin looking? If I wait what would I do with that awkward time where I have no place to live while I look for a deal?

I'm sure someone has run into this situation before! Any help would be greatly appreciated.
